Система - база знаний, представленная в виде гипертекстового справочника, просматриваемого через браузер и оформленного, как -сайт. В базе содержатся проверенные на практике принципы разработки крупных проектов информационных систем и другая информация, помогающая организовать процесс разработки оптимальным образом. Методология . Единый взгляд на разработку ПО позволяет объединить команду, работающую над проектом создания ПО, предоставляя в ее распоряжение лучшие подходы, проверенные мировой практикой. К ним относятся такие процессы жизненного цикла создания ПО, как управление проектами, бизнес-моделирование, управление требованиями, анализ и проектирование, тестирование и контроль изменений. Внедрение в организации способствует выработке внутрикорпоративных стандартов и повышению общей культуры разработки.

Моделирование бизнес-процессов на

В основе лежат следующие принципы: Ранняя идентификация и непрерывное до окончания проекта устранение основных рисков. Концентрация на выполнении требований заказчиков к исполняемой программе анализ и построение модели прецедентов вариантов использования. Ожидание изменений в требованиях, проектных решениях и реализации в процессе разработки. Компонентная архитектура , реализуемая и тестируемая на ранних стадиях проекта. Постоянное обеспечение качества на всех этапах разработки проекта продукта.

Этапы работ по RUP, модели и диаграммы UML в Rational Rose. Этап работ по. RUP. Модели. Диаграммы. UML. Примечания. Бизнес моделирование.

Методы моделирования бизнес-процессов и спецификации требований Моделирование бизнес-процессов является важной составной частью проектов по созданию крупномасштабных систем ПО. Отсутствие таких моделей является одной из главных причин неудач многих проектов. Назначением будущего ПО является, в первую очередь, решение проблем бизнеса. Требования к ПО формируются на основе бизнес-модели, а критерии проектирования систем прежде всего основываются на наиболее полном их удовлетворении.

Модели бизнес-процессов являются не просто промежуточным результатом, используемым консультантом для выработки каких-либо рекомендаций и заключений. Они представляют собой самостоятельный результат, имеющий большое практическое значение. На сегодняшний день в моделировании бизнес-процессов преобладает процессный подход. Его основной принцип заключается в структурировании деятельности организации в соответствии с ее бизнес-процессами, а не организационно-штатной структурой.

Модель, основанная на организационно-штатной структуре, может продемонстрировать лишь хаос, царящий в организации о котором в принципе руководству и так известно, иначе оно бы не инициировало соответствующие работы , на ее основе можно только внести предложения об изменении этой структуры. С другой стороны, модель, основанная на бизнес-процессах, содержит в себе и организационно-штатную структуру предприятия. Процессный подход может использовать любые из перечисленных выше средств моделирования.

Однако, в настоящее время наблюдается тенденция интеграции разнообразных методов моделирования и анализа систем, проявляющаяся в форме создания интегрированных средств моделирования. Система представляет собой комплекс средств анализа и моделирования деятельности предприятия.

, версия 2. Роль языка моделирования для успешного применения является решающей. И хотя были добавлены некоторые новые возможности для моделирования например, возможность более точного переноса архитектур программ , доминирующей характеристикой этой редакции является повышенная точность определения языка, позволяющая использовать более высокий уровень автоматизации.

К ним относятся такие процессы жизненного цикла создания ПО, как управление проектами, бизнес-моделирование, управление.

Когда появляется необходимость выполнения проекта в области разработки информационных систем и автоматизации, всегда доступно два основных варианта: Начать проект и решать возникающие проблемы по ходу Заранее продумать возможные риски и выполнить необходимые действия по их раннему предотвращению, организовать проект на принципах наиболее эффективного взаимодействия его участников Первый вариант, обычно свойственный специалистам с меньшим опытом или меньшей степенью ответственности за успешные результаты проекта, иногда кажется наиболее эффективным.

Но на самом деле, после окончательного учета всех расходов, связанных с потерями от проблем взаимодействия участников, неудачной реализации начальных запросов заказчиков в конечном продукте, его невысокого качества, потери этих заказчиков и др. Второй вариант обычно выбирают специалисты с наличием определенного опыта и ответственности за успешный конечный результат. Кроме того, он становится актуальным, когда нет права на ошибку, когда в проект вкладываются большие деньги, в него вовлечено огромное число людей и проект является сложным с технологической точки зрения.

Но как наиболее полно предотвратить возможные риски и максимально гарантировать конечный успех? Самый простой путь - использовать чужой опыт, сформированный на основе анализа ошибок и достижений в других проектах и воплощенный в виде"лучших практик""" в той или иной методологии.

Этапы модели дисциплины бизнес моделирования по

Его модель — главный элемент управления бизнес-процессами. Бизнес-процесс необходимо делить на ряд признаков, характеризующих каждое из его свойств или способностей. При таком делении процесс легче распознавать, сравнивать и анализировать.

ациональный унифицированный процесс (Rational Unified Process, RUP) . модели бизнес-правил — артефакт используется для моделирования.

Общие сведения Переходим теперь к процессу проектирования и разработки ПС. Главная цель процесса проектирования и разработки состоит в создании программного продукта, обладающего высоким качеством, в приемлемые сроки в рамках прогнозируемого бюджета. Это означает, что качество и сроки разработки ПС должны удовлетворять заказчика. Достичь этого можно только при правильной организации работ по созданию ПС. Предваряя последующее изложение, следует сделать одно замечание относительно употребления однокоренных слов"методология","метод" и"методика".

Методологией будем называть совокупность механизмов, применяемых при разработке программных систем и объединенных единым философским подходом. В этом цикле статей мы рассматриваем ОО методологию. Методом будем называть совокупность, включающую концептуальные понятия, базовую нотацию, описывающую графическое представление этих понятий и правила построения моделей, а также описание процесса проектирования и разработки.

Наконец, термином"методика" мы будем пользоваться для обозначения достаточно подробного описания последовательности шагов, выполняемых при разработке проекта системы на основе определенного метода. Методика обычно предполагает использование одного или нескольких инструментальных средств. Нетрудно заметить, что любой метод, основанный на , требует в дополнение к языку только описание процесса, который представляет собой совокупность методик, описывающих выполнение отдельных его шагов.

Как уже говорилось ранее, — это только язык. На его основе можно создать много разных методов, которые будут существенно различаться, несмотря на единую графическую нотацию.

Введение в

В больших проектах причина неудачи чаще лежит не в профессиональном уровне команды, а в готовности Заказчика дойти до конца и получить отдачу от вложенных собственных усилий. Ситуация должна сложится так, чтобы цели проекта совпадали с кратко и среднесрочными целями Заказчика. Так и один из моих Заказчиков созрел и я взялся сделать для него проект по разработке нового функционального модуля Корпоративной Информационной Системы -системы , который должен был добавить новых пользователей системе и обеспечить проверку 40 ипотечных кредитов в год.

Спустя 2 месяца у нас уже была первая версия Технического Задания, которая состояла из страниц основного ТЗ и страниц приложений к нему с описаниями различных форм и бизнес алгоритмов. Надо сказать, что до этого я видел основное ТЗ на всю корпоративную ИС и на момент внедрения оно состояло всего из страниц. Поэтому ещё в ходе разработки ТЗ на модуль всё чаще возникала мысль, что с таким объемом требований велика вероятность, что мы не взлетим, а если взлетим, то очень не быстро.

Рабочая программа дисциплины «Моделирование бизнес-процессов» составлена на основании: .. UML, RUP и бизнесмоделирование.

Очень многое взято оттуда вплоть до примеров. . Содержит богатый набор паттернов для бизнес-моделирования. К сожалению, книга 1 только предлагает методы и иллюстрирует на простейшем примере. Для реальной работы этого недостаточно. Книга 2 содержит богатый материал, однако его можно применить в Розе в ограниченном объеме, так как автор ориентируется на 1.

Также, если Вам не лень, посмотрите по адресу"" Скачайте файл - это -файл, содержащий описанные в книге паттерны к сожалению, не все. Вообще, сама по себе плохо приспособлена для бизнес-моделирования. Одной из цетнральных идей бизнес-моделирования является описания и функций, выполняемых в процессе . В для этого подходят диаграммы и .

Однако их реализация в , мягко говоря, не совсем отвечает запросам пользователей. Если Вам хочется уйти от применения"блок-схем", то не тешьте себя надеждой. Описывать функции все равно придется.

- знакомый незнакомец

Согласованные требования на основе бизнес-прецедентов и унифицированный процесс Адам Франкл Опубликовано Опираясь на фирменные и заимствованные передовые методы их количество превышает два десятка , помогает уменьшить риск ошибок в проекте и распространить принципы согласованности, предсказуемости, производительности и эффективности на всю организацию. Дисциплина предоставляет для бизнес-прецедентов инструменты и нотации, которые способствуют повышению эффективности взаимодействия заинтересованных в проекте лиц и утверждению проекта отраслевыми экспертами.

Эта дисциплина предоставляет бизнес-аналитикам возможность использовать для документирования бизнес-процесса те же нотации и инструменты, которые используют разработчики архитектуры и проектировщики для документирования программных решений.

Rational Unified Process (RUP) — методология разработки программного обеспечения, Бизнес-моделирование; OpenUP; Спиральная модель.

Бизнес процессы Модель отображает процессы, подлежащие автоматизации, связи между процессами, цели, которые они поддерживают, субъектов и объектов, взаимодействующих с бизнес процессами и являющихся внешними по отношению к ним, например клиентами и партнерами. Модель используется для определения целей системы и разбиения системы на подсистемы. Каждому бизнес процессу ставится в соответствие подсистема.

Описание бизнес процессов или Модель отображает поток работ по бизнес процессу. Модель используется для определения модулей подсистем и их функций. Описание бизнес сущностей или , Модель отображает сущности реального мира , их атрибуты.

Универсальный процесс разработки информационных систем ( )

как продукт входит в состав комплекса , причем каждая из перечисленных выше дисциплин поддерживается определенным инструментальным средством комплекса. Физическая реализация представляет собой -сайт, включающий следующие компоненты: Руководства представлены в двух видах: поддерживает три основные функции моделирования технологических процессов:

Моделирование бизнес-процессов предприятия касается ряда . бизнес- процессов по методике Rational Unified Process (RUP).

Основные артефакты в — модель, элемент модели, документ, исходный код, исполняемая программа. Обследование организации бизнес-анализ Цели бизнес-анализа заключаются в следующем: Организация описывается как с внешней точки зрения — какие результаты предоставляются ее клиентам, так и с внутренней — роли, и их связи с деятельностью организации.

Эта информация служит системным аналитикам в качестве связующей при определении требований к ПС. Бизнес-анализ вовсе не является обязательным для каждого проекта разработки ПС. Если заказчик имеет хорошо отлаженный производственный цикл, использует программные средства автоматизации, точно представляет себе, какие производственные задачи должна решать новая ПС в дополнение к уже автоматизированным, то проведение бизнес-анализа может не потребоваться.

Здесь позволяет строить модели любой системы, не обязательно программной, поэтому для описания работы организации используются те же логические и функциональные модели, что и для ПС. Это могут быть бизнес-исполнители или клиенты организации, а также прочие люди, заинтересованные как в собственно результатах моделирования, так и в будущей ПС. Эксперт, в частности, может быть одним из бизне-исполнителей. Артефакты При моделировании создаются следующие артефакты в виде текстовых документов и моделей, описанных на : Модель видов деятельности включает бизнес-актеров и виды деятельности организации.

К числу бизнес-актеров относятся: Виды деятельности представляют собой бизнес-процессы.

Методология ( )

Моделирование бизнес-процессов - обзор нотаций Сравнительный анализ программ для бизнес-моделирования. Бизнес-моделирование как подход активно развивается и остается пока в большей степени прерогативой специалистов в области информационных технологий. Моделирование бизнес-процессов с использованием 2. Если вы обладаете хорошими познаниями в Бизнес-план необходим почти всем, кто начинает предпринимательскую деятельность.

Краткий обзор инструментов, облегчающих моделирование бизнес процессов, описание и управление.

Download Citation on ResearchGate | ВИЗУАЛЬНОЕ МОДЕЛИРОВАНИЕ обучающей системы выбран Rational Unified Process (RUP), назначение процесса на этапе бизнес-моделирования по сценарию моделирования.

Последовательно излагаются все основные элементы этой методологии и особенности инструментальной поддержки основных этапов процесса разработки с использованием линейки продуктов . В курсе рассматриваются определения необходимых терминов, описания всех артефактов и деятельностей в контексте , приводятся примеры их разработки и выполнения.

В заключение представлены рекомендации по адаптации для конкретных проектов и демонстрация примеров в различных программных инструментариях. Видео курс ориентирован на начинающих и более опытных системных аналитиков и архитекторов программных систем, корпоративных программистов, бизнес-аналитиков и менеджеров проектов разработки программных и информационных систем, ставящих перед собою цели получения или повышения квалификации в области современных технологий разработки программных проектов и моделей информационных систем.

В курсе рассматриваются все рабочие дисциплины , включая бизнес-моделирование, управление требованиями, анализ, проектирование и управление проектом разработки информационных систем в соответствии с методологией . Изучение материала видео курса направлено на формирование и совершенствование знаний по методологии планирования, управления и контроля процесса разработки программных и информационных систем в контексте .

Лабораторная работа 4 «Введение в . Паттерны»

Модели играют ведущую роль процесса разработки ПО Продукт представляет собой интегрированную среду проектирования архитектуры программной системы. Такое назначение продукта определяет его центральное положение среди множества программных средств, применяющихся командой разработчиков ПС. Поддерживает широкий спектр -моделей, что обеспечивает покрытие различных дисциплин унифицированного процесса , в соответствии с методологией .

Одной из таких дисциплин, является дисциплина бизнес-моделирования.

Практический анализс использованием RUP Николай Киреев ИИТ . Моделирование бизнес-актеровМодель бизнес-актеров и их.

Описание бизнес процессов автоматизируемой организации для формирования единого их понимания со стороны заинтересованных в автоматизации организации лиц. Определение проблем автоматизируемой организации и способов их решения. Определение требований к автоматизированной системе организации со стороны заинтересованных лиц. Понимание процесса размещения программного обеспечения в организации.

Для достижения этих целей в описаны виды деятельности проектной команды при проведении бизнес моделирования, главными из которых являются разработка моделей бизнес процессов - и моделей анализа бизнеса , описывающих реализации бизнес процессов. В некоторых версиях модели анализа бизнеса, описывающие реализацию бизнес процессов, называются объектными моделями бизнеса .

Результаты работы, полученные после проведения бизнес моделирование, являются основой для проведения работ по определению требований и разработки архитектуры автоматизированной системы. Оценка бизнес статус организации [ Начальная фаза ] [ Бизнес моделирование ] [ Моделирование предметной области ] Описание текущего состояния организации Определение бизнес процессов Определение автоматизируемых Уточнение бизнес процессов видов деятельности Проектирование реализации бизнес процессов Разработка модели предметной области Определение ролей и обязанностей Рис.

Разработка веб-сервисов. Методологии разработки

Posted on / 0 / Categories Без рубрики

Post Author:

Узнай, как мусор в голове мешает человеку эффективнее зарабатывать, и что ты лично можешь сделать, чтобы избавиться от него полностью. Кликни здесь чтобы прочитать!